How Serious is Woodworm?

The level of damage caused depends on the varieties, the size of the problem, and what has been ravaged. Not all woodworm is harmful. Nonetheless, if left unattended in time, woodworm can seriously weaken hardwood, triggering severe damages within its framework.

Now, weakened structural elements can give way resulting in a huge repair service cost or at worse; severe injury. It is therefore that a woodworm problem is a significant issue if found in:

  • Lumber joists
  • Load-bearing timber
  • Roofing
  • Rafters
  • Structural timber

As mentioned, there are numerous consider figuring out the influence and level of an invasion and this requires to be verified by a specialist before any kind of action is taken.

Will the pest control treatments be safe for my family or pets?

A pest control professional will always make sure that the treatment they apply is safe for people, pets and the surrounding environment. However, in rare cases and with serious pest infestations, you may need to leave your home for a short period of time.

how much does wasp nest removal and other pest control cost?

Cockroaches, bedbugs, fleas, mice, rats, mosquitoes, spiders, squirrels and moths are just a few of the long list of pests that home and property owners have to battle with on a regular basis. Failure to hire the services of a professional pest control will not only heighten your worries about your property potentially getting damaged, but you may also be faced with serious health issues if care is not taken.

 

We all know these pests are everywhere, they’re scavengers digging through ash cans, dirt and even sewage lines to find food. And as a result, they are able to carry and transfer different disease-causing allergens as well as bacteria. If you live or work in a building that’s infested with pests then you’re automatically predisposed to facing various health issues. These could come in form of skin rashes, allergies, respiratory problems and more. With all these aforementioned terrific impact of pest infestation, the importance of getting a professional pest control simply cannot be overemphasized.

 

If you wish to hire a pest control professional, then you may also be worried about the price. Well, generally, pest control prices offered will largely vary based on a plethora of factors. These factors include where you reside, the kind of pest you want to remove, the scale of one’s infestation, the number of visits you require, the pest control company you hire as well as how large your home is. Generally, if you’re dealing with spider infestation in a four bedroom house, you can expect to pay within the range of £200 to £230 to have the spiders controlled. Meanwhile the price for the control of cockroach in the same house will cost within the range of £230 to £260. Overall, you can expect to pay within the range of £80 to £350 depending on the factors earlier stated.

How to get rid of fleas from your home?

Fleas are a problem to get rid of when they have actually taken over your house. They breed so promptly that if you find just one flea in your house it's too late.

Fleas are parasites, which means that they need a host to live off. So if you have a pet cat or pet dog, they will jump onto them and also survive off their temperature, hair and blood.

They can additionally make it through in your carpets, simply coming near you to suck on your blood for the day before returning, so you're not risk-free even if you do not have family pets

If you discover you have fleas, there are some things you need to do as soon as you can to get rid of them.

  • Treat your pets.
  • Briefly remove your animal from your house
  • Laundry all your clothes and also sheets
  • Obtain a fogger
  • Hire the pros

how to get rid of wasp nest?

When it comes to getting rid of a wasp nest, it’s crucial to have it at the back of your mind that safety is first priority. And as a result, the best way to remove a wasp nest would be to rely on professional expertise and professional safety equipment. This way, you won’t have to worry about getting stung or causing series of damages to your property. It’s possible to do this by yourself, but it’s, however, not recommended due to the amount of risk that’s involved and an average home or property owner will not be aware of the steps as well as precautions to be taken before starting the removal process.

 

With that in mind, there are some steps you can take to remove wasp nest on your property by yourself. In this post, we’re going to walk you through these steps in order give you some idea of it works. Let’s take a look!

  • Burning the warp nest. Using fire to get rid of wasp nest is a very dangerous approach and often not very effective to eradicate the wasps. Wasps nest are made from a thin papery substance produced by chewing wood into pulp and as a result, making it highly inflammation. Therefore, you run the risk of not only burning yourself, but also making your property catch fire.
  • Water. Other home owners prefer to flood the wasp nests with water, but this isn’t also totally effective. Depending on the wasp nest’s location, you run the risk of damaging your property and it won’t get rid of all wasps in the hive either.

 

Overall, the best approach is by getting in touch with a pest control professional who possesses the safety equipments, expert knowledge, specialized products as well as experience when it comes working in small spaces.

what is pest control?

When thinking of pests, a lot of thing comes to mind - while some individuals think about bug and insects, others think about squirrels, raccoons, mice an rats, in fact some might even out deer in that category. And well, they’re all right! Pests simply refers to any insect, rodent or wildlife that’s considered to be unwanted or undesirable due to the fact that they invade people’s homes or businesses wrecking havoc, causing damages and increasing the risk of communicating a disease or illness. Therefore, a pest control refers to the process of managing, which can be by using repellents or deterrents, or removing pests from a residential or commercial property.

 

The act of managing or controlling pests can be carried out using a number of techniques. You can decide to kill them using the services of an exterminator or doing it yourself, but you can also incorporate other methods too. These methods includes making use of sound to serve as deterrent or repellent to the pests as well as making alterations around the property to prevent pests from entering. In general, you should know that it’s always preferable to prevent pest than having to face one that has already been infested. However, if the problem already exist then there’s no two ways around it, you’d have to get them removed first.

 

A professional pest control service can go a long way to help when it comes to managing and controlling pests in any property. They carry out an inspection of the property to ensure that there are no pests inside, figure out where the pests are coming from and entering into the house, deal with pests already in the home, advise whether there’s any damage as a result of the pests, spray regularly to prevent the pest if you wish and also seal off the possible entry points for the pests.

Can I treat an infestation myself?

Yes, although pest control products available to the public are usually only suitable for dealing with very small pest infestations. If you have a nest or persistent pests, it’s best to contact a pest control professional. They have access to more suitable products.
